Features That Define the Best Nursing Shoes

When searching for the best nursing shoes, certain features should be non-negotiable. Look for shoes with ample cushioning, arch support, slip-resistant soles, and breathable materials. These features not only enhance comfort but also ensure safety in slippery hospital environments.

Exploring Different Types of Nursing Shoes

Slip-On vs. Lace-Up Nursing Shoes

One of the first decisions you’ll face is choosing between slip-on and lace-up nursing shoes. Slip-on shoes offer convenience and easy removal, which is perfect for quick breaks. On the other hand, lace-up shoes provide a customizable fit and extra support. It's essential to consider your work environment and personal preference when making this choice.

Sneakers: The Go-To Choice for Many Nurses

Sneakers are often hailed as the best nursing shoes for their combination of comfort and style. Brands like Skechers and Asics offer sneakers specifically designed for healthcare professionals. With cushioned insoles and shock-absorbing soles, these shoes can provide the support you need during long shifts.

Clogs: Classic Comfort for Healthcare Workers

Clogs have been a staple in the nursing profession for years. Their easy-to-clean surfaces, supportive structure, and slip-resistant features make them a favorite among many nurses. Brands like Dansko and Crocs offer a variety of styles that cater to different tastes while ensuring comfort and durability.

Key Features to Look For in Nursing Shoes

Cushioning: A Must-Have for Long Shifts

Cushioning is one of the most critical aspects of nursing shoes. It absorbs shock and provides comfort, allowing you to stay on your feet for extended periods without feeling fatigued. Look for shoes with memory foam or gel insoles for optimal cushioning.

Arch Support: Essential for Foot Health

Good arch support is vital for preventing foot pain and maintaining proper posture. Shoes with built-in arch support help distribute weight evenly, reducing stress on your feet. If you have flat feet or high arches, consider shoes designed specifically for your foot type.

Slip-Resistant Soles: Safety First

In a hospital or clinical setting, slip-resistant shoes are essential for preventing falls. Look for nursing shoes with rubber soles that provide excellent traction. This feature is particularly important in environments where spills are common.

Breathability: Keeping Your Feet Fresh

Long shifts can lead to sweaty feet, which is uncomfortable and can lead to odor. Choose nursing shoes made from breathable materials that allow air circulation. Mesh panels or moisture-wicking fabrics can keep your feet dry and comfortable throughout your shift.

Tips for Choosing the Right Nursing Shoes

Know Your Foot Type

Understanding your foot type is crucial when selecting nursing shoes. If you have flat feet, look for shoes with extra arch support. If you have high arches, opt for shoes with cushioning that accommodates your foot shape.

Try Before You Buy

Always try on nursing shoes before making a purchase. Walk around the store to ensure they fit well and provide adequate support. Remember, your comfort is paramount, so don’t hesitate to try multiple pairs.

Consider Your Work Environment

Think about the specific demands of your job. If you work in a fast-paced environment, you may want shoes that offer quick removal and ease of cleaning. Understanding your work environment will help you choose the best nursing shoes for your needs.

Caring for Your Nursing Shoes

Regular Cleaning to Maintain Hygiene

Nursing shoes can accumulate dirt and germs, so regular cleaning is essential.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for cleaning to ensure longevity. Most clogs and sneakers can be wiped down with a damp cloth, while some may be machine washable.

Replace Worn-Out Shoes

Even the best nursing shoes have a lifespan. Pay attention to signs of wear and tear, such as flattened cushioning or worn-out soles. Replacing your shoes regularly will help maintain foot health and comfort.
